SECTION 4 - OPERATIONAL MAINTENANCE
OIL RETURN SYSTEM
The oil return system continuously maintains the
proper oil level in the compressor oil sump (See
Figure 8).
High pressure condenser gas flows continuously
through the eductor inducing the low pressure, oil rich
liquid to flow from the evaporator, through the dehy-
drator to the compressor sump.
CHANGING THE DEHYDRATOR
To change the dehydrator, use the following procedure:
1. Isolate the dehydrator at the stop valves.
2. Remove the dehydrator (See Figure 8).
3. Assemble the new lter-drier.
4. Open evaporator stop valve and check dehydrator
connections for refrigerant leaks.
5. Open all the dehydrator stop valves.
